Mohamed Salah and Virgil van Dijk will NOT play in must-win Southampton clash tomorrow with Liverpool boss Jurgen Klopp not prepared to risk star duo with Champions League final looming... but expects them to play some part in Wolves finale on Sunday

Jurgen Klopp will not risk Mo Salah or Virgil van Dijk for Tuesday night's crucial match at Southampton.

Salah has not recovered from the groin issue that forced him off during the first half of Saturday's FA Cup final against Chelsea while Van Dijk, who was substituted at the end of 90 minutes, will also be absent with Klopp adamant he cannot take a risk on their fitness given the quick turnaround after Wembley.

He is confident, however, that both men will be ready to take on Real Madrid in the Champions League final on May 28.
